双河油田核三段Ⅶ油组储层特征研究

Study on reservoir features on Eh3 Ⅶ oil group in Shuanghe oilfield

  • 摘要: 运用储层地质学理论,利用钻井、岩心分析,测井解释资料,从岩石学特点、孔隙类型、结构特征、隔夹层分布以及储层非均质性等方面,对核三段Ⅶ油组储层展布和储层物性的空间变化规律进行分析、描述,指出沉积微相、隔夹层分布对储层非均质性起控制作用。结果表明,研究区储层为中孔、中-高渗,细喉-较细喉,不均匀类型强非均质储层,不同沉积相带其储层物性各不相同。充分认识核三段Ⅶ油组储层特征为该区进一步滚动开发奠定了地质基础。

     

    Abstract: Reservoir distribution and positional changing law of petrophysical property are analyzed and described from as- pects of lithology,pore type,structure feature,interbed dis- tribution and reservoir anisotropy,by applying reservoir ge- ology and using drilling,core analysis and log interpretation knowledge.It yields that both sedimentary facies and inter- bed distribution control reservoir anisotropy.Effects show that,reservoir in study area is featured of medium pore,me- dium to high permeability,thin to thinner throat and heavy anisotropy;petrophysical property differ from every sedi- mentary facies.To fully understand features of Eh3Ⅶres- ervoir provides geological evidence to further development of the area.
